Early Career and "The Accountant"

McKinnon's career wasn't an overnight sensation. It was a gradual ascent, marked by consistent dedication to his craft. His breakthrough came with "The Accountant," a short film that not only won an Academy Award but also served as a springboard for his future endeavors. This early success, while not immediately lucrative in a large-scale way, provided invaluable validation and opened doors to significant future opportunities. It laid the foundation for his later financial success, demonstrating his talent and securing a reputation for quality work. How many aspiring filmmakers can claim an Oscar win as a starting point? It's a remarkable achievement that shaped his entire trajectory.

A Diverse Acting Portfolio: Expanding Reach and Income

McKinnon's acting credits extend far beyond "Rectify." Roles in popular shows like "Deadwood," "Sons of Anarchy," and "Mayans M.C." contributed consistently to his financial stability. These roles, while perhaps not leading roles in mega-budget productions, diversified his income streams and expanded his presence within the industry. This consistent work, across different genres and platforms, further solidified his reputation and contributed significantly to his overall earnings.
